Progressive Overload
Progressive overload is a elementary idea in weight lifting, the place the load or resistance is progressively elevated to problem the muscle groups and promote energy positive factors. This may be achieved by including weight, reps, units, or mixtures of those parameters. For instance, an athlete might begin with 3 units of 8 reps with a weight of 100 kg and progressively improve the load to 110 kg over a interval of weeks. By progressively growing the load, the athlete challenges their muscle groups, which adapts by rising stronger.
Progressive overload is a steady course of that requires changes to be made recurrently. Because the athlete will get stronger, extra weight must be added to proceed difficult the muscle groups.

Rep Ranges: A Key Issue
Totally different rep ranges have distinct results on the physique. Low-rep ranges (<3-5 reps) are perfect for growing energy and maximal drive manufacturing. This rep vary is usually utilized in weight lifting workouts such because the squat, deadlift, and bench press. The purpose is to raise heavy weights for a low variety of reps, which locations a excessive demand on the muscle groups and nervous system. Excessive-rep ranges (8-12+ reps) are extra fitted to enhancing muscular endurance and hypertrophy. This rep vary is commonly utilized in workouts such because the barbell curl, tricep extension, and leg press. The main focus is on finishing a better variety of reps with lighter weights, which may support in muscle progress and delayed fatigue.

Plyometrics: Enhancing Energy Output
Plyometrics, also called soar coaching, is a method used to reinforce energy output and explosiveness. This entails performing repetitive, high-intensity actions that emphasize speedy acceleration and deceleration. Examples of plyometric workouts embrace field jumps, depth jumps, and medication ball throws.
Plyometric drills are used to develop the neuromuscular methods and enhance muscle-tendon interactions. These drills typically contain complicated actions that require coordination, timing, and exact execution. Correctly executed plyometric drills can improve athletic efficiency in a number of methods, together with elevated energy, velocity, and energy.

### Constructing Confidence
Visualizing Success
Visualization is a strong device for constructing confidence. It entails mentally rehearsing a contest or a difficult raise, visualizing your self performing properly and overcoming obstacles. This method helps athletes develop a constructive mindset and builds confidence of their capability to carry out underneath stress.
To successfully use visualization, athletes ought to:
- Discover a quiet and comfy house to apply visualization, free from distractions.
- Shut their eyes and concentrate on the psychological picture of themselves performing the raise efficiently.
- Use all their senses to carry the visualization to life, together with sight, sound, and feeling.
- Apply visualization recurrently, ideally on the similar time every day, to make it a behavior.
- Progressively improve the problem degree of the visualization as they turn into extra assured.
By incorporating visualization into their coaching routine, athletes can develop a powerful, assured mindset that may serve them properly throughout competitors.
